Common House Settling Repair Jobs
Foundation Settlement Repair - stabilizes uneven or sinking house foundations to prevent further damage.
Mudjacking and Slab Jacking - lifts and levels settled concrete slabs around the property.
Pier and Beam Repair - reinforces or replaces supports to restore stability to raised homes.
Crack Repair - seals and fills foundation cracks to prevent water intrusion and structural issues.
Drainage Correction - improves yard and foundation drainage to reduce settling risks.
Soil Stabilization - addresses shifting soil conditions that cause house settling.
House Settling Repair Questions
What causes house settling issues? House settling can result from soil movement, moisture changes, or foundation shifts over time, leading to structural shifts.
How can I tell if my house is settling? Signs include uneven floors, cracks in walls or ceilings, and gaps around doors or windows.
What types of repairs are common for house settling? Repairs often involve foundation stabilization, pier installation, or mudjacking to restore levelness.
Is house settling a serious problem? If left unaddressed, settling can cause further structural damage; early inspection and repair are recommended.
